Transaction c915a5fba107a80f286d3992b557df922358f02a85e0318e1016b57edd70a0a5

39 Input
2 Outputs
  • c915a5fba107a80f286d3992b557df922358f02a85e0318e1016b57edd70a0a5:0
  • value  1296069
    address  337xH5iWqhrngA4rK1AJFS4gz5yJWF4WVg
  • c915a5fba107a80f286d3992b557df922358f02a85e0318e1016b57edd70a0a5:1
  • value  616452891
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s